Yiqun Huang is a scholar working on Civil and Structural Engineering, Building and Construction and Mechanics of Materials. According to data from OpenAlex, Yiqun Huang has authored 18 papers receiving a total of 545 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Civil and Structural Engineering, 16 papers in Building and Construction and 3 papers in Mechanics of Materials. Recurrent topics in Yiqun Huang’s work include Structural Behavior of Reinforced Concrete (16 papers), Innovative concrete reinforcement materials (10 papers) and Structural Response to Dynamic Loads (7 papers). Yiqun Huang is often cited by papers focused on Structural Behavior of Reinforced Concrete (16 papers), Innovative concrete reinforcement materials (10 papers) and Structural Response to Dynamic Loads (7 papers). Yiqun Huang collaborates with scholars based in China and Czechia. Yiqun Huang's co-authors include Wei Zhang, Xiang Liu, Benqing Lin, Jiangang Wei, Shiqi Zhang, Zhanliang Wang, Wei Guo, Xiaofei Li, Donghui Jiang and Yuanqing Chen and has published in prestigious journals such as Construction and Building Materials, Composite Structures and Materials.
